Federal Reserve Policy Transmission: How Interest Rate Changes and Monetary Easing Impact CRO Price Volatility in 2026

The Federal Reserve's policy decisions in 2026 operate as primary transmission channels through which broader monetary conditions filter into cryptocurrency markets. When the central bank adjusts interest rates, it fundamentally reshapes capital allocation dynamics, directly influencing how investors evaluate digital assets like CRO against traditional investment vehicles. The pace of Federal Reserve rate cuts has emerged as the definitive macroeconomic variable determining cryptocurrency market direction throughout 2026, shaping investor sentiment and trading patterns across both major coins and altcoins.

Rate reductions by the Fed typically stimulate cryptocurrency demand by lowering borrowing costs and encouraging risk-seeking behavior among investors, yet this stimulus frequently manifests through elevated short-term volatility in CRO price movements. Following the Fed's three rate cuts in 2025 that brought rates to 3.5%-3.75%, cryptocurrency markets experienced increased trading activity despite pronounced price swings. Conversely, when interest rates remain elevated or the Fed maintains a restrictive stance, rising capital costs trigger deleveraging cycles that compress CRO valuations alongside broader digital asset corrections. Historical data indicates that rates at 5.25% can precipitate double-digit cryptocurrency drawdowns as investors unwind leveraged positions. The gradual pace of monetary easing in 2026, with M2 money supply growth anticipated between 3-5%, suggests steady but measured cryptocurrency appreciation potential. Simultaneously, a firm U.S. dollar backdrop may amplify CRO price volatility despite favorable liquidity conditions, as foreign investors face headwinds in cryptocurrency purchasing power.

Inflation Data Correlation: Analyzing CRO's Response to Consumer Price Index Movements and Real Yield Dynamics

The relationship between inflation metrics and cryptocurrency performance reveals complex market dynamics often overlooked by casual investors. When consumer prices accelerate beyond expectations, real yields—nominal returns adjusted for inflation—typically compress, creating conditions favorable for alternative assets. CRO, trading near $0.10 in January 2026, exhibits sensitivity to these macroeconomic shifts as investors reassess portfolio allocations in response to inflation data releases.

Real yield movements, particularly in U.S. Treasury Inflation-Protected Securities (TIPS), establish a meaningful inverse correlation with cryptocurrency prices. As 10-year real yields decline, capital increasingly rotates into risk assets seeking returns above inflation, bolstering demand for digital currencies. During periods of negative real yields, this effect intensifies considerably. Market analysts observe that lower real yield regimes historically coincide with improved cryptocurrency performance, positioning CRO favorably when inflation expectations remain elevated relative to Fed rate expectations.

CRO's price trajectory reflects these macroeconomic undercurrents. Recent forecasts suggest 2026 targets ranging from $0.12 to $0.17, with year-end average estimates around $0.14, implying potential 38% upside from current levels. This optimism partially stems from anticipated real yield compression if inflation remains sticky despite potential Fed policy adjustments. When CPI surprises to the downside, reducing inflation fears, real yields typically rise, pressuring risk assets. Conversely, persistent inflation data sustains the environment supporting cryptocurrency valuations through continuous capital reallocation dynamics.

Traditional Market Spillover Effects: The Relationship Between S&P 500 Fluctuations, Gold Prices, and CRO Valuation

The interconnection between traditional equity markets and cryptocurrency valuations has intensified significantly, with S&P 500 volatility serving as a primary transmission channel for market stress. As S&P 500 companies achieve record trailing net income exceeding 3.29 trillion dollars, valuations have reached historic peaks, creating potential correction pressures heading into 2026. Research demonstrates bi-directional causality between equity and crypto markets, though S&P 500 movements exert substantially stronger spillover effects on cryptocurrency prices than vice versa, positioning CRO valuation as vulnerable to broader equity market shocks.

Gold prices traditionally function as a stabilizing force during equity volatility, yet their relationship with cryptocurrencies remains asymmetric. Historical analysis reveals that gold and S&P 500 fluctuations correlate during economic uncertainty, particularly when investor sentiment deteriorates. However, CRO exhibits weaker direct correlation with gold compared to Bitcoin, suggesting the token responds more consistently to equity risk factors and central bank communications.

The 2026 economic landscape intensifies these spillover dynamics. With midterm election uncertainty potentially triggering 10-41.8% pre-election drawdowns in equities, safe-haven flows typically favor gold while creating complex implications for crypto assets. CRO's positioning within decentralized finance means it remains sensitive to broader financial stability perceptions. When S&P 500 volatility spikes, institutional deleveraging often cascades through crypto markets, demonstrating how traditional market stress rapidly transmits to digital assets through reduced liquidity and increased risk aversion.
